R80.2
BillableOrthostatic proteinuria, unspecified
Orthostatic proteinuria, unspecified
Coding Notes
Inclusion Terms
Alternative clinical terms for this condition
- Postural proteinuria
Excludes 1
Codes that cannot be used together with this code (mutual exclusion)
- abnormal findings on antenatal screening of mother (O28.-)
- diagnostic abnormal findings classified elsewhere - see Alphabetical Index
- specific findings indicating disorder of amino-acid metabolism (E70-E72)
- specific findings indicating disorder of carbohydrate metabolism (E73-E74)
- gestational proteinuria (O12.1-)

Frequently Asked Questions
What is ICD-10 code R80.2?
ICD-10-CM code R80.2 represents "Orthostatic proteinuria, unspecified". It is a billable/specific code that can be used on a claim.
Is R80.2 a billable code?
Yes, R80.2 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code and can be used to indicate a diagnosis on a medical claim.
What chapter is R80.2 in?
R80.2 is in Chapter 18: Symptoms, Signs and Abnormal Clinical and Laboratory Findings (codes R00-R99).
